ansible-silverblue

This is my personal ansible playbook for whenever I need/want to reinstall Fedora Silverblue.

Included Roles

The main parts of this project can be seen in the 'roles' directory. Each role included there contains a README file that explains what the role is and how to use it. For starters, here is a brief summary of each role:

  • layered_packages: Install or remove packages into / from the base rpm-ostree image.
  • flatpaks: Install desired flatpak applications.
  • fonts: Install custom fonts (this role is under the GPLv3 License).
  • os_updates: Configure the auto-update policy for the host.

Variables

All the project's variables are in the group_vars/all file. This makes it easy to update the project's variables from a single location.

Setup

To do right after a fresh install of Silverblue SwayWM spin (sericea):

# install git needed to fetch this repo
rmp-ostree install git 
# reboot to apply changes
systemctl reboot
# clone this repo
git clone https://github.com/GDay/ansible-silverblue
# set up ansible
cd ansible-silverblue
python3 -m venv venv
source venv/bin/activate
pip3 install -r requirements.txt
ansible-galaxy collection install -r requirements.yml

Run the Playbooks

This command will run all of the included playbooks:

ansible-playbook -i hosts -l this_host -K -v playbook_base.yml

Roles can be run individually, see that role's README file for the needed command.
